Quote from: Junayd on April 16, 2020, 01:02:52 PM
When I add custom text in the template browser to be displayed when mouse is hovered upon the circles, It showed same text on all the circles, why is that can anyone please guide me.

If you want a per-shape tooltip, you don't need to edit "template text", it applies to all shapes actually (to be used as a template with fields from shape data)

The direct way to achieve this "per-shape text" is just to use Visio's "Screen Tip". You can just put text there. Please remember to disable "custom template" in this case as it will overwrite the default "Screen Tip"


I hope I will make this cleaner in the next release, there will be an explicit choice between "template" and "shape" text, plus (hopefully) normal rich-text editor.
